/*
Style for bokee.net homepage.
by leo
*/

* { word-break: break-all; word-wrap: break-word; }
body,select, th, td, input, textarea, button { font: 12px/1.5em Arial, Tahoma, Helvetica, snas-serif; }
body, h1, h2, h3, h4, h5, h6, p, ul, dl, dt, dd, form, fieldset { margin: 0; padding: 0; }
h1, h2, h3, h4, h5, h6 { font-size: 1em; }
ul{ list-style: none; }
img{border:0;}

a:link{color:#333;text-decoration:none}
a:visited{color:#555;text-decoration:none}
a:hover{color:#f40;text-decoration:underline}

a.uline,a.uline:visited,.uline a,.uline a:visited{text-decoration:underline}
a.uline:hover{text-decoration:none}

.f10{font-size:10px;}
.f12{font-size:12px;}
.f14{font-size:14px;}
.s{font-weight:normal}
.b{font-weight:bold}

a.green:link,a.green:visited,.green{color:#599914}
a.black:link,a.black:visited,.black{color:#345}
a.red:link,a.red:visited,.red{color:#e00}
.zs{color:#A71CBC}
a.gray:link,a.gray:visited,.gray,.gray a,.gray a:visited{color:#81839a}
a.blue:link,a.blue:visited,.blue,.blue a,.blue a:visited{color:#004Ba6}

.dno{display:none}

.l{float:left;}
.r{float:right;}

#wrap { margin: 0 auto; width: 960px; text-align: left; padding:0;}

#header {padding:15px 5px 0 5px;height:55px;}

#header .logo{float:left;text-indent:-9999px;width:130px;}
#header .logo a{background:url(/pagemodule/images3/logo.gif) top left no-repeat;display: block;text-decoration:none;width:128px;height:33px;}
#header .logo a:hover{background-position:0px -36px}

#header .toplogin{float:right;width:190px;text-align:right;padding:13px 0 0 0}
#header .toplogin a{margin:0 0 0 8px;}

#header .menu{float:left;width:600px;padding:5px 0 0 0;line-height:160%}
#header .menu li{float:left;position:relative;margin:0 0 0 3px;font-size:14px;width:74px;height:30px;padding:5px 0 0;text-align:center;background:transparent url(/pagemodule/images3/bg_icon_v3.gif) no-repeat 0 0;}
#header .menu li.menu_tuike{width:100px;padding:5px 0 0;background:transparent url(/pagemodule/images3/bg_icon_v3.gif) no-repeat 0 -821px;}
#header .menu li a,.menu li a:visited{color:#234;display:block;}
#header .menu li.select{background:transparent url(/pagemodule/images3/bg_icon_v3.gif) no-repeat -87px 0;}
#header .menu li.select a,.menu li.select a:visited{font-weight:bold;color:#fff;}
#header .menu li span{position:absolute;top:-15px;left:33px;width:32px;height:20px;background:transparent url(/pagemodule/images3/new.gif) no-repeat 0 0;}

#ad_home{float:left;width:710px;height:186px}
#ad_banner{clear:both;display:inline;}
#ad_banner img{margin:18px 4px;}

#login_home,#login_home_welcome{float:right;width:230px;height:186px;background:url(/pagemodule/images3/bg_home_v4.gif) 0 -227px no-repeat;text-align:center;padding-left:10px}
#login_home_welcome{background:url(/pagemodule/images3/bg_home_v4.gif) -240px -227px no-repeat;height:170px;padding-top:16px}
#login_home_welcome h2{padding:8px 0;}
#login_home table{text-align:left;margin:25px auto 0 auto}
#login_home table td{padding:0 2px;height:32px}
a.button_reg,a.button_reg:visited {display:block;margin:10px auto 0 auto;padding:0; background:transparent url(/pagemodule/images3/bg_icon_v3.gif) no-repeat 0 -270px;width:135px; color:#FFF;line-height:38px; text-align:center;}

.button a,.button_login {background:url(/pagemodule/images3/bg_icon_home.gif) 0px -350px no-repeat;display:block;text-decoration:none;width:96px;height:24px;text-align:center;padding-top:4px;margin:4px auto}
.button_logout {background:url(/pagemodule/images3/bg_icon_home.gif) -156px -350px no-repeat;display: block;text-decoration:none;width:40px;height:24px;text-align:center;padding-top:4px;margin:4px auto}

.shadow{clear:both;margin:0 1px;background:transparent url(/pagemodule/images3/bg_icon_home.gif) repeat-x 0 0;height:8px;}

#tuike{clear:both;background:#fff url(/pagemodule/images3/bg_icon_v3.gif) 0 -560px repeat-x;margin:15px 0 0 0;height:31px;padding:2px 10px 0 12px;line-height:31px;border:1px #ddd solid;}
#tuike h2{float:left;text-indent:-9999px;width:150px;}
#tuike h2 a{background:url(/pagemodule/images3/bg_home_v4.gif) -330px -65px no-repeat;display: block;text-decoration:none;width:140px;height:24px;}
#tuike .data{float:left;width:700px;}
#tuike .data .l{text-align:right;width:43%;font-size:14px;}
#tuike .data .r{text-align:left;width:53%;font-size:14px;}
#tuike .more{float:right;text-indent:-9999px;padding:5px 0 0 0}
#tuike .more a{background:url(/pagemodule/images3/bg_home_v4.gif) 0 -131px no-repeat;display: block;text-decoration:none;width:23px;height:19px;}

#tuikebox{margin:3px 0 10px 0;overflow:hidden;zoom:1;}
#tuikebox .left{float:left;width:180px;margin-right:15px;}
#tuikebox .center{float:left;width:570px;border-bottom:0px #ddd solid;padding:0 0 5px 0}
#tuikebox .right{float:right;width:180px;}
#tuikebox .left h2 a,#tuikebox .right h2 a{display:block;height:80px;background:transparent url(/pagemodule/images3/tuike/bg.gif) no-repeat 0 -150px;text-indent:-9999px;}
#tuikebox .right h2 a{background:transparent url(/pagemodule/images3/tuike/bg.gif) no-repeat -180px -150px;}
#tuikebox .box1{background:#fff;border:1px #ddd solid;border-top:1px #ccc solid;}
#tuikebox .box1 p{margin:10px 10px 10px 10px;padding:0}

#tuikebox ul{}
#tuikebox ul li{clear:both;border-bottom:1px #f3f3f3 solid;line-height:29px;height:29px;vertical-align:bottom;color:#666}
#tuikebox ul li.th{border-bottom:1px #ddd solid;font-weight:bold;color:#555}
#tuikebox ul li a{color:#2d9400}
#tuikebox ul li a:hover{color:#f50}
#tuikebox ul li span{float:left;text-align:center}
#tuikebox ul li span.title{width:54%;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;text-align:left}
#tuikebox ul li span.amount{width:12%;}
#tuikebox ul li span.num{width:12%;}
#tuikebox ul li span.balance{width:12%;}
#tuikebox ul li span.join{width:9%;}
#tuikebox .more{padding:8px 0 5px 0;text-align:right}

#vip_recommend{clear:both;background:#fff url(/pagemodule/images3/bg_icon_v3.gif) 0 -560px repeat-x;margin:5px 0 15px 0;padding:7px 19px 5px 19px;border:1px #ddd solid;}
#vip_recommend .vip_title{position:absolute;width:180px;height:52px;margin:-14px 0 0 -28px;z-index:11000;text-indent:-9999px;background:url(/pagemodule/images3/bg_icon_v3.gif) 0 -445px no-repeat;}
#vip_recommend .vip_title a{display:block;width:180px;height:52px;}

#vipcompanysdiv ul { list-style: none; margin: 0px; padding: 0px;}
#vipcompanysdiv { margin-left:170px;}
#vipcompanysdiv li {float: left}
#vipcompanys { height: 20px; width:740px;overflow:hidden; }
#vipcompanys .vipcompanyli { height:20px;width:740px;overflow:hidden;}
#vipcompanys .vipcompanyli li{ width:180px;overflow:hidden;padding-right:5px}

.picdiv{width:48px;height:48px;overflow:hidden;border:1px #ddd solid;margin:2px 0 0 0;text-align:center;}
.picdiv img{height:48px;border:0;}

ul.recommended{margin:0 10px}
ul.recommended li{float:left;width:49%;padding:10px 0 10px 0.9%;}
ul.recommended li .picdiv{float:left;}

ul.recommended li .article{float:left;padding:0 0 0 8px;white-space:nowrap;text-overflow:clip}
ul.recommended li .article h3,ul.recommended li .article a{display:block;width:160px;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;height:20px;}

.pane{float:left;border:1px #ddd solid;width:473px;}

.pane .title{background:url(/pagemodule/images3/bg_home_v4.gif) top left repeat-x;border-bottom:1px #ddd solid;height:28px;padding:5px 10px 0 12px}
.pane .title h2{float:left;text-indent:-9999px;width:74px;}
.pane .title h2 a{background:url(/pagemodule/images3/bg_home_v4.gif) top left no-repeat;display: block;text-decoration:none;width:74px;height:20px;}
.pane .title h2.zlt a{background-position:-101px -68px}
.pane .title h2.zyt a{background-position:-200px -68px}
.pane .title h2.sxyt{width:95px;}
.pane .title h2.sxyt a{background-position:0 -99px;width:95px;}
.pane .title h2.zxt,.pane .title h2.cot{width:110px;}
.pane .title h2.zxt a{background-position:-120px -98px;width:110px;}
.pane .title h2.cot a{background-position:-255px -98px;width:110px;}
.pane .title h2.rbt a{background-position:0px -68px}
.pane .title .slogan{float:left;width:210px;color:#888;font-size:12px;padding:5px 0 0 10px}
.pane .title .link_t{float:right;padding:4px 0 0 0}
.pane .title .button_t{float:right;}
.pane .title .button_t a{background:url(/pagemodule/images3/bg_home_v4.gif) -27px -131px no-repeat;display: block;text-decoration:none;width:90px;height:22px;color:#fff;line-height:22px;text-align:center}
.pane .more{float:right;text-indent:-9999px;padding:2px 0 0 0}
.pane .more a{background:url(/pagemodule/images3/bg_home_v4.gif) 0 -131px no-repeat;display: block;text-decoration:none;width:23px;height:19px;}
.pane .tips .more{padding:0}
.pane .tips{clear:both;background:url(/pagemodule/images3/bg_home_v4.gif) 0 -34px repeat-x;padding:3px 10px 8px 14px }

.shangxueyuan,.zhixing,.coblog{float:right}
.daily,.shangxueyuan{height:240px;margin:10px 0}
.zhuanlan,.zhixing{height:215px;margin:0 0 10px 0}
.blog,.coblog{height:220px;}

.pane .focus{text-align:center;margin:0 10px;padding:8px 0;background:url(/pagemodule/images3/bg_dot.gif) left bottom repeat-x;}
.pane .focus h2{padding:0 0 5px 0;}
.pane .focus h2 a{font-size:14px;color:#e00}
.pane .focus .des{height:38px;overflow:hidden}


.daily ul,.shangxueyuan ul{margin:5px 10px}
.daily ul li,.shangxueyuan ul li{float:left;width:48%;padding:2px 3px;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;height:18px;color:#bbb;text-align:left}
.shangxueyuan ul li{background:url(/pagemodule/images3/bg_home_v4.gif) -119px -131px no-repeat;padding-left:14px;width:46%;}

.zhuanlan .l{width:130px;padding:0 10px 0 0;background:url(/pagemodule/images3/bg_dot.gif) right bottom repeat-y;margin:8px 8px;display:inline}
.zhuanlan .l li{float:left;width:50%;padding:5px 0;text-align:center}
.zhuanlan .l li .picdiv{margin:2px auto;}
.zhuanlan .l li a{display:block;}

.zhuanlan .list{float:left;margin:12px 0 0 0;padding:0;width:305px}
.zhuanlan .list li{clear:both;background:url(/pagemodule/images3/bg_home_v4.gif) -119px -132px no-repeat;padding-left:14px;vertical-align:bottom;height:20px;}
.zhuanlan .list li .t{float:left;display:block;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;height:20px;width:230px;}
.zhuanlan .list li .r{display:block;width:50px;white-space:nowrap;overflow:hidden;text-align:right}

.zhixing .l,.zhixing .r{width:200px;padding:0 18px;margin:10px 0}
.zhixing .l{background:url(/pagemodule/images3/bg_dot.gif) right bottom repeat-y;}
.zhixing h3{background:url(/pagemodule/images3/bg_home_v4.gif) 0 -168px no-repeat;text-align:center;margin-bottom:8px;}
.zhixing h3 a{display:block;background:#fff;width:60px;margin:auto;color:#f40}
.zhixing table{margin:2px 0 8px 0}
.zhixing .list li{background:url(/pagemodule/images3/bg_home_v4.gif) -119px -132px no-repeat;padding-left:14px;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;height:20px;width:186px;}
.zhixing .r li{padding:0 0 8px 0}
.zhixing .r li a{display:block;white-space:nowrap;overflow:hidden;text-overflow:ellipsis;height:20px;width:200px;}
.zhixing .r li h4{font-size:12px}

#feed{float:left;width:70%;border:1px #ddd solid;height:300px;position:relative;overflow:hidden;margin:10px 0 0 0}
#feed h2{background:url(/pagemodule/images3/bg_home_v4.gif) top left repeat-x;border-bottom:1px #ddd solid;height:33px;line-height:33px;padding:0 10px;font-size:14px;}
#feed ul{list-style :none;margin:10px;}
#feed ul li{padding:5px 10px 5px 25px;position:relative;min-height:10px;_height:10px;line-height:150%;}
#feed img.type{border:0;position:absolute;top:4px;left:1px;}
#feed a{color:#090;}
#feed a.title{background:transparent;font-weight:bold;padding:0;}
#feed a.title:hover {}
#feed ul li span.date{font-size:10px;color:#999;}
#feed .feed_content{color:#999;padding:3px 0}
#feed .feed_content img{padding:3px;border:1px #ccc solid}

#notice{float:right;width:274px;border:1px #ddd solid;height:300px;overflow:hidden;margin:10px 0 0 0}
#notice h2{background:url(/pagemodule/images3/bg_home_v4.gif) top left repeat-x;border-bottom:1px #ddd solid;height:33px;line-height:33px;padding:0 10px;font-size:14px;margin:0 0 10px 0;}
#notice h2 a{background:transparent;padding:0;margin:0;}
#notice a{display:block;background:url(/pagemodule/images3/bg_home_v4.gif) -119px -132px no-repeat;margin:5px 10px 5px 10px;padding-left:15px;}
#notice a.end{padding-right:0;}

#links{clear:both;padding:15px 0 0 0;margin:10px 0 0 0;min-height:20px;_height:20px;}
#links a{padding:0 3px;white-space:nowrap}

#top2010{margin:-5px auto 10px auto;background:url(/companymodule/theme/2010/images/banner_home.png) 0 0 no-repeat;height:91px;}
#top2010 h2 a{display:block;height:63px;text-indent:-9999px;}
#top2010 div{margin:3px 0 0 342px;}
#top2010 div a{padding:0 12px;}


#footer{clear:both;border-top:1px #ddd solid;margin:10px auto;padding:8px 0;text-align:center;color:#9193aa}
#footer p{padding:5px 0;}
#footer a{color:#343;margin:0 5px;}

.hackbox {border-top:0px solid transparent !important;margin-top:-1px !important;margin-top:0px;clear:both;visibility:hidden;}
.daily ul:after,cirblog ul:after,#tuikebox:after,#vip_recommend:after{content:"";display:block;height:0;overflow:hidden;visibility:hidden;clear:both;}
